Connect a telephone to the TX3-8M-NSL Relay Control unit telephone
terminal block (see Figure 28).
Pick up the telephone. A dial tone is heard.
Dial *RRRR#, where RRRR is the relay code. A resident line LED relay
card light turns on.
Hang up. The resident line LED relay card light turns off. The TX3-8M-
NSL Relay Control unit is operational.
Perform the same test for all of the relay codes.
Resident telephones associated with the relay card will ring. If the
resident picks up their telephone a connection will be established.
Disconnect the telephone and procedure with the installation.
PP and NN and C are optional
RRRR is the relay code.
PP is the ring pattern.
NN is the maximum number of rings.
C is call transfer key.
Dial *RRRRPPNNC#.
